Bathrooms with Personality

I was looking through the new Coastal Living 2009 Idea House (Seawatch, North Carolina) and the bathrooms stopped me in my tracks. I love the combination of traditional and a little unexpected. The mirrors and sconces make each of the bathrooms fun.

I love the black mirrored vanity in the master bathroom and the choice of putting in a glass tile back splash instead of the usual one that matches the counter top. I must say, I dislike those. But what really makes this room fun is the tall mirrors and sconces. I like how the sconces aren't in the normal expected place either.

This is the guest bath. While I couldn't live with the purple palette, it is fun. The designer, Phillip Sides, had a custom chest made by J.Tribble Antiques and had a slab cut to mirror the shape which adds some personality to the room. But, again what makes it sing is the fun mirrors and one oversized sconce. He could have easily put in two sconces on each side of the mirrors which would have been the expected and traditional solution. The end result is a bathroom that's pretty and playful.

So if you're looking for an easy way to add personality to your bathroom, look beyond the traditional offerings and add accessories, in this case mirrors and sconces, that add personality.
